Intelligent traffic signaling systems are needed due to the increase in the number of vehicles in the traffic, the insufficiency of the areas around the roads used and the inability to expand these roads or lower / upper roads. At present, traffic control is not sufficient due to the fixed time of the traffic system mechanisms. A number of intelligent methods have emerged to prevent time loss and economic problems. In this study, Fuzzy Logic (BM) method and Petri Nets (PA) were applied based on the actual data collected at certain times of the day for intelligent control of traffic lights at a four-way intersection. The performances of the BM and PA were compared with the classical (fixed-time) performances.According to the results obtained, both the economy and the time of the petri-net method is seen in the first place. Then the fuzzy logic method and finally the classical method were observed. According to the results obtained, both the economy and the time of the petri netting method gave the best results. It was observed that 849 vehicles were passing in PA 755 s, 375 vehicles in BM 910 s and 341 vehicles in 920 s in the conventional method.
